Benefícios da modularização na obtenção de software de qualidade
Carregando...
Arquivos
Data
Autor(es)
Título da Revista
ISSN da Revista
Título de Volume
Editor
Universidade Federal de Minas Gerais
Descrição
Tipo
Monografia de especialização
Título alternativo
Primeiro orientador
Membros da banca
Resumo
O uso de sistemas informatizados é cada vez mais comum em diversas áreas,
seja financeira, educacional, entretenimento ou outras. O bom funcionamento
destes sistemas pode ser considerado um fator importante para o sucesso de
negócios e pode ser crítico para a segurança humana, como por exemplo, em
sistemas embarcados de aeronaves. A falha destes sistemas pode ser
desastrosa causando grandes prejuízos e em alguns casos fatalidades. Logo a
qualidade de software não deve ser tratada como tema secundário, deve-se
utilizar técnicas reconhecidas para o desenvolvimento dos produtos de
software que lhe garantam boa qualidade. O objetivo principal desta
monografia é apresentar o resultado de um estudo sobre o impacto da
programação modular, seus conceitos e princípios na produção de software de
boa qualidade. O uso adequado da programação modular e de seus princípios
permitem desenvolver software de boa qualidade, com um bom nível de
reusabilidade, e consequentemente, com custos menores de manutenção.
Abstract
The use of computerized systems becomes more common in several fields,
including financial, educational, entertainment and others. The good operation
of these systems can be considered a decisive factor for the success of
business and can be critical for the human security, for instance, in systems
used in airplanes. The software quality must not be treated as a secondary
issue. So, to assure good quality of the software products the designers must
use recognized techniques in their development. The main aim of this work is to
present the results of a study done about modular programming, their concepts
and principles. The modular programming and its principles help to reach good
quality products, with high maintainability and a good level of reusability, and,
as consequence, with lowest costs.
Assunto
Computação, Programação modular, Qualidade de software
Palavras-chave
Modularidade, Qualidade, Manutenibilidade, Reusabilidade
Citação
Departamento
Endereço externo
Coleções
Avaliação
Revisão
Suplementado Por
Referenciado Por
Licença Creative Commons
Exceto quando indicado de outra forma, a licença deste item é descrita como Acesso Aberto
